Erectile Dysfunction

Erectile dysfunction (ED) may refer to difficulty in achieving an erection, difficulty in sustaining or maintaining an erection or both. In milder forms, it may also present as unsatisfactory hardness of the penis during erection.

Problems with erection can happen occasionally in otherwise healthy and young men. Excessive alcohol, fatigue and psychological factors such as stress or recent loss of a loved one are major causes. Infrequent occurrences may not require any treatment other than reassurance.

However, if this happens 50% of the time or more, there may be a problem which requires treatment. Risk factors include conditions like diabetes or peripheral neuropathies as well as trauma and injury to the spine or spinal nerves. Smokers and obese men are also more likely to suffer from erectile dysfunction.

IIEF-5 (International Index of Erectile Function)

The IIEF-5 (International Index of Erectile Function) questionnaire is a useful screening tool to determine if you may have ED.

Please give your responses based on your experience in the past 6 months.

Scoring system

Your Score

17 to 21

A score between this range may indicate mild ED.

Your Score

12 to 16

A score between this range may indicate mild to moderate ED.

Your Score

8 to 11

A score between this range may indicate moderate ED.

Your Score

7 or less

A score between this range are likely to have severe ED.

There are many treatment options, including medications like Viagra, Levitra or Cialis, testosterone replacement therapies, psychotherapy and even plant-based treatments for patients who are averse to pharmaceuticals.
